Wisconsin Lakes, Pepper Seeds
Prices start at : 45.00 USD / 1,000 Seeds

This is a great choice for Northern gardeners bred by Wisconsin University in the1960s. It produces a good reliable harvest of early bell peppers. Wisconsin Lakes is an early maturing bell pepper that turns from green to red.

Cornito Giallo - Organic (F1) Pepper Seed
Prices start at : 5.25 USD / Packet

The plants should receive full sunlight. Big bushy plants with few peppers can be caused by an excess of nitrogen, hot or cold temperature extremes during the flowering period, tarnished plant bug injury, and choice of late, poorly-adapted varieties.A...
